Aging as Cybernetic Attractor Decay: Beyond the Stochastic-Programmed Dichotomy
JB
Jong Bhak
Ulsan National Institute of Science and Technology
Key Points
To define biological aging using cybernetic concepts.
Conceptual analysis of aging
Comparison of models including stochastic and programmed frameworks
Introduces the concept of aging as a cybernetic attractor decay
Proposes a new perspective on aging beyond traditional models
Abstract
This paper defines biological aging.
